fire - posts tagged 'article' http://soup.downgra.de/ fire - posts tagged 'article' - posts tagged 'article' http://soup.downgra.de/ http://1.asset.soup.io/asset/0673/4449_10ff.jpeg 80 80 downgra.de Higher-Rank Polymorphism in Scala {"tags":["programming","scala","polymorphism","blog","article"],"type":"link","title":"Higher-Rank Polymorphism in Scala","source":"http://apocalisp.wordpress.com/2010/07/02/higher-rank-polymorphism-in-scala/","body":null} <p><a href="http://apocalisp.wordpress.com/2010/07/02/higher-rank-polymorphism-in-scala/">http://apocalisp.wordpress.com/2010/07/02/higher-rank-polymorphism-in-scala/</a></p>Mon, 05 Jul 2010 12:16:08 GMThttp://soup.downgra.de/post/71416354/Higher-Rank-Polymorphism-in-Scalaurn:www-soup-io:1:71416354linkprogrammingscalapolymorphismblogarticle Higher-Rank Polymorphism in Scala {"tags":["programming","scala","polymorphism","blog","article"],"type":"link","title":"Higher-Rank Polymorphism in Scala","source":"http://apocalisp.wordpress.com/2010/07/02/higher-rank-polymorphism-in-scala/","body":null} <p><a href="http://apocalisp.wordpress.com/2010/07/02/higher-rank-polymorphism-in-scala/">http://apocalisp.wordpress.com/2010/07/02/higher-rank-polymorphism-in-scala/</a></p>Mon, 05 Jul 2010 12:16:08 GMThttp://soup.downgra.de/post/63794687/Higher-Rank-Polymorphism-in-Scalaurn:www-soup-io:1:63794687linkprogrammingscalapolymorphismblogarticle The Year In Haskell {"tags":["programming","haskell","article","history","overview"],"type":"link","title":"The Year In Haskell","source":"http://haskellwebnews.wordpress.com/2009/12/20/the-year-in-haskell/","body":null} <p><a href="http://haskellwebnews.wordpress.com/2009/12/20/the-year-in-haskell/">http://haskellwebnews.wordpress.com/2009/12/20/the-year-in-haskell/</a></p>Mon, 28 Jun 2010 17:46:27 GMThttp://soup.downgra.de/post/62615355/The-Year-In-Haskellurn:www-soup-io:1:62615355linkprogramminghaskellarticlehistoryoverview What is Hindley-Milner? (and why is it cool?) {"tags":["programming","scala","theory","hindley-milner","algorithm","article"],"type":"link","title":"What is Hindley-Milner? (and why is it cool?)","source":"http://www.codecommit.com/blog/scala/what-is-hindley-milner-and-why-is-it-cool","body":null} <p><a href="http://www.codecommit.com/blog/scala/what-is-hindley-milner-and-why-is-it-cool">http://www.codecommit.com/blog/scala/what-is-hindley-milner-and-why-is-it-cool</a></p>Wed, 24 Mar 2010 10:55:12 GMThttp://soup.downgra.de/post/50101464/What-is-Hindley-Milner-and-why-isurn:www-soup-io:1:50101464linkprogrammingscalatheoryhindley-milneralgorithmarticle Step by step Scala Compiler plug-in | A blog dedicated to the Scala programming language {"tags":["programming","scala","compiler","plugin","article"],"type":"link","title":"Step by step Scala Compiler plug-in | A blog dedicated to the Scala programming language","source":"http://www.scaladudes.com/node/26","body":null} <p><a href="http://www.scaladudes.com/node/26">http://www.scaladudes.com/node/26</a></p>Wed, 17 Mar 2010 05:46:47 GMThttp://soup.downgra.de/post/49028644/Step-by-step-Scala-Compiler-plug-inurn:www-soup-io:1:49028644linkprogrammingscalacompilerpluginarticle Memory Barriers and JVM Concurrency {"tags":["article","concurrency","jvm","jit","hardware","memory","optimization"],"type":"link","title":"Memory Barriers and JVM Concurrency","source":"http://www.infoq.com/articles/memory_barriers_jvm_concurrency","body":null} <p><a href="http://www.infoq.com/articles/memory_barriers_jvm_concurrency">http://www.infoq.com/articles/memory_barriers_jvm_concurrency</a></p>Thu, 11 Mar 2010 09:46:13 GMThttp://soup.downgra.de/post/48167126/Memory-Barriers-and-JVM-Concurrencyurn:www-soup-io:1:48167126linkarticleconcurrencyjvmjithardwarememoryoptimization Tail calls, @tailrec and trampolines {"tags":["programming","scala","article","functional","jvm","tail-call","tco"],"type":"link","title":"Tail calls, @tailrec and trampolines","source":"http://blog.richdougherty.com/2009/04/tail-calls-tailrec-and-trampolines.html","body":null} <p><a href="http://blog.richdougherty.com/2009/04/tail-calls-tailrec-and-trampolines.html">http://blog.richdougherty.com/2009/04/tail-calls-tailrec-and-trampolines.html</a></p>Thu, 11 Feb 2010 06:54:30 GMThttp://soup.downgra.de/post/45032304/Tail-calls-tailrec-and-trampolinesurn:www-soup-io:1:45032304linkprogrammingscalaarticlefunctionaljvmtail-calltco Event-Based Programming without Inversion of Control {"tags":["programming","actors","jvm","scala","parallel","threads","concurrency","article"],"type":"link","title":"Event-Based Programming without Inversion of Control","source":"http://lambda-the-ultimate.org/node/1615","body":null} <p><a href="http://lambda-the-ultimate.org/node/1615">http://lambda-the-ultimate.org/node/1615</a></p>Tue, 09 Feb 2010 19:06:58 GMThttp://soup.downgra.de/post/45032326/Event-Based-Programming-without-Inversion-of-Controlurn:www-soup-io:1:45032326linkprogrammingactorsjvmscalaparallelthreadsconcurrencyarticle Concurrency in Erlang &amp; Scala: The Actor Model {"tags":["programming","scala","article","functional","concurrency","actors","comparison","erlang","actor","actormodel"],"type":"link","title":"Concurrency in Erlang \u0026amp; Scala: The Actor Model","source":"http://ruben.savanne.be/articles/concurrency-in-erlang-scala","body":null} <p><a href="http://ruben.savanne.be/articles/concurrency-in-erlang-scala">http://ruben.savanne.be/articles/concurrency-in-erlang-scala</a></p>Wed, 03 Feb 2010 10:29:20 GMThttp://soup.downgra.de/post/44257516/Concurrency-in-Erlang-amp-Scala-The-Actorurn:www-soup-io:1:44257516linkprogrammingscalaarticlefunctionalconcurrencyactorscomparisonerlangactoractormodel Type Theory Comes of Age {"tags":["article","programming","type-system"],"type":"link","title":"Type Theory Comes of Age","source":"http://cacm.acm.org/magazines/2010/2/69367-type-theory-comes-of-age/fulltext","body":null} <p><a href="http://cacm.acm.org/magazines/2010/2/69367-type-theory-comes-of-age/fulltext">http://cacm.acm.org/magazines/2010/2/69367-type-theory-comes-of-age/fulltext</a></p>Tue, 02 Feb 2010 06:00:54 GMThttp://soup.downgra.de/post/44078615/Type-Theory-Comes-of-Ageurn:www-soup-io:1:44078615linkarticleprogrammingtype-system A successful Git branching model {"tags":["programming","git","howto","article","scm","dvcs","bestpractices","branching","strategy","versioncontrol","workflow"],"type":"link","title":"A successful Git branching model","source":"http://nvie.com/archives/323","body":null} <p><a href="http://nvie.com/archives/323">http://nvie.com/archives/323</a></p>Wed, 20 Jan 2010 07:02:00 GMThttp://soup.downgra.de/post/42396538/A-successful-Git-branching-modelurn:www-soup-io:1:42396538linkprogramminggithowtoarticlescmdvcsbestpracticesbranchingstrategyversioncontrolworkflow this.type for chaining method calls {"tags":["programming","scala","article","this.type"],"type":"link","title":"this.type for chaining method calls","source":"http://scalada.blogspot.com/2008/02/thistype-for-chaining-method-calls.html","body":null} <p><a href="http://scalada.blogspot.com/2008/02/thistype-for-chaining-method-calls.html">http://scalada.blogspot.com/2008/02/thistype-for-chaining-method-calls.html</a></p>Wed, 13 Jan 2010 07:50:17 GMThttp://soup.downgra.de/post/41453455/this-type-for-chaining-method-callsurn:www-soup-io:1:41453455linkprogrammingscalaarticlethis.type Persistent Trees in git, Clojure and CouchDB {"tags":["programming","article","datastructures","immutable","git","clojure","couchdb"],"type":"link","title":"Persistent Trees in git, Clojure and CouchDB","source":"http://eclipsesource.com/blogs/2009/12/13/persistent-trees-in-git-clojure-and-couchdb-data-structure-convergence/","body":null} <p><a href="http://eclipsesource.com/blogs/2009/12/13/persistent-trees-in-git-clojure-and-couchdb-data-structure-convergence/">http://eclipsesource.com/blogs/2009/12/13/persistent-trees-in-git-clojure-and-couchdb-data-structure-convergence/</a></p>Mon, 14 Dec 2009 07:25:23 GMThttp://soup.downgra.de/post/37898621/Persistent-Trees-in-git-Clojure-and-CouchDBurn:www-soup-io:1:37898621linkprogrammingarticledatastructuresimmutablegitclojurecouchdb Next-generation Linux file systems: NiLFS(2) and exofs {"tags":["article","filesystems","storage","nilfs","linux"],"type":"link","title":"Next-generation Linux file systems: NiLFS(2) and exofs","source":"http://www.ibm.com/developerworks/linux/library/l-nilfs-exofs/index.html","body":null} <p><a href="http://www.ibm.com/developerworks/linux/library/l-nilfs-exofs/index.html">http://www.ibm.com/developerworks/linux/library/l-nilfs-exofs/index.html</a></p>Mon, 14 Dec 2009 07:13:02 GMThttp://soup.downgra.de/post/37875973/Next-generation-Linux-file-systems-NiLFS-2urn:www-soup-io:1:37875973linkarticlefilesystemsstoragenilfslinux A Comparison of OSGi and Android {"tags":["programming","java","android","osgi","comparison","article"],"type":"link","title":"A Comparison of OSGi and Android","source":"http://www.adon-line.de/kunden/prosystBlog/?p=18","body":null} <p><a href="http://www.adon-line.de/kunden/prosystBlog/?p=18">http://www.adon-line.de/kunden/prosystBlog/?p=18</a></p>Mon, 07 Dec 2009 06:45:38 GMThttp://soup.downgra.de/post/37112160/A-Comparison-of-OSGi-and-Androidurn:www-soup-io:1:37112160linkprogrammingjavaandroidosgicomparisonarticle Start in Git, push to Subversion then work with git-svn {"tags":["howto","article","scm","svn","git","git-svn"],"type":"link","title":"Start in Git, push to Subversion then work with git-svn","source":"http://jpz-log.info/archives/2009/09/16/start-in-git-push-to-subversion-then-work-with-git-svn/","body":null} <p><a href="http://jpz-log.info/archives/2009/09/16/start-in-git-push-to-subversion-then-work-with-git-svn/">http://jpz-log.info/archives/2009/09/16/start-in-git-push-to-subversion-then-work-with-git-svn/</a></p>Mon, 02 Nov 2009 15:36:32 GMThttp://soup.downgra.de/post/33344804/Start-in-Git-push-to-Subversion-thenurn:www-soup-io:1:33344804linkhowtoarticlescmsvngitgit-svn The Git Parable {"tags":["tutorial","article","scm","dvcs","vcs","distributed","git"],"type":"link","title":"The Git Parable","source":"http://tom.preston-werner.com/2009/05/19/the-git-parable.html","body":null} <p><a href="http://tom.preston-werner.com/2009/05/19/the-git-parable.html">http://tom.preston-werner.com/2009/05/19/the-git-parable.html</a></p>Thu, 29 Oct 2009 07:33:45 GMThttp://soup.downgra.de/post/32908503/The-Git-Parableurn:www-soup-io:1:32908503linktutorialarticlescmdvcsvcsdistributedgit Exception-Handling Antipatterns {"tags":["programming","java","article","antipatterns","exceptions","tips"],"type":"link","title":"Exception-Handling Antipatterns","source":"http://today.java.net/pub/a/today/2006/04/06/exception-handling-antipatterns.html","body":null} <p><a href="http://today.java.net/pub/a/today/2006/04/06/exception-handling-antipatterns.html">http://today.java.net/pub/a/today/2006/04/06/exception-handling-antipatterns.html</a></p>Wed, 28 Oct 2009 20:04:19 GMThttp://soup.downgra.de/post/32833046/Exception-Handling-Antipatternsurn:www-soup-io:1:32833046linkprogrammingjavaarticleantipatternsexceptionstips How Google uses Linux [LWN.net] {"tags":["linux","performance","google","kernel","article"],"type":"link","title":"How Google uses Linux [LWN.net]","source":"http://lwn.net/SubscriberLink/357658/1a5bf93645d9fe6e/","body":null} <p><a href="http://lwn.net/SubscriberLink/357658/1a5bf93645d9fe6e/">http://lwn.net/SubscriberLink/357658/1a5bf93645d9fe6e/</a></p>Wed, 28 Oct 2009 06:26:12 GMThttp://soup.downgra.de/post/32751966/How-Google-uses-Linux-LWN-neturn:www-soup-io:1:32751966linklinuxperformancegooglekernelarticle